Mind-Body
Dr. Aditi Nerurkar explains the importance of the mind-body connection in managing stress. She describes how our brain and body are in constant communication, and how understanding this connection can help us manage stress better 1. Aditi shares her personal experience with movement meditation, highlighting the benefits of simple, mindful activities like walking 2.
Your brain and your body are in constant communication and inextricably linked. What's good for your brain is good for your body, and vice versa.

Daily Practices
Incorporating mindful practices into daily routines can significantly reduce stress. Dr. Nerurkar introduces a simple three-second exercise called "Stop, Breathe, and Be," which helps ground you in the present moment and reduce anticipatory anxiety 3. She also discusses the importance of taking breaks and engaging in activities like short walks to manage stress throughout the day 4.
It's a three-second exercise. The instructions are in the name, so stop. We can do it together right now. Stop, breathe, and be.
